Simon Riggs 6912acc04f Replication lag tracking for walsenders
Adds write_lag, flush_lag and replay_lag cols to pg_stat_replication.

Implements a lag tracker module that reports the lag times based upon
measurements of the time taken for recent WAL to be written, flushed and
replayed and for the sender to hear about it. These times
represent the commit lag that was (or would have been) introduced by each
synchronous commit level, if the remote server was configured as a
synchronous standby.  For an asynchronous standby, the replay_lag column
approximates the delay before recent transactions became visible to queries.
If the standby server has entirely caught up with the sending server and
there is no more WAL activity, the most recently measured lag times will
continue to be displayed for a short time and then show NULL.

Physical replication lag tracking is automatic. Logical replication tracking
is possible but is the responsibility of the logical decoding plugin.
Tracking is a private module operating within each walsender individually,
with values reported to shared memory. Module not used outside of walsender.

/*-------------------------------------------------------------------------
* logical.h
* PostgreSQL logical decoding coordination
*
* Copyright (c) 2012-2017, PostgreSQL Global Development Group
*
*-------------------------------------------------------------------------
*/
#ifndef LOGICAL_H
#define LOGICAL_H
#include "replication/slot.h"
#include "access/xlog.h"
#include "access/xlogreader.h"
#include "replication/output_plugin.h"
struct LogicalDecodingContext;
typedef void (*L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ite) (
struct LogicalDecodingContext *lr,
XLogRecPtr Ptr,
TransactionId xid,
bool last_write
);
typedef L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ite LogicalOutputPluginWriterPrepareWrite;
typedef struct LogicalDecodingContext
{
/* memory context this is all allocated in */
MemoryContext context;
/* The associated replication slot */
ReplicationSlot *slot;
/* infrastructure pieces for decoding */
XLogReaderState *reader;
struct ReorderBuffer *reorder;
struct SnapBuild *snapshot_builder;
OutputPluginCallbacks callbacks;
OutputPluginOptions options;
/*
* User specified options
*/
List *output_plugin_options;
/*
* User-Provided callback for writing/streaming out data.
*/
LogicalOutputPluginWriterPrepareWrite prepare_write;
L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ite write;
/*
* Output buffer.
*/
StringInfo out;
/*
* Private data pointer of the output plugin.
*/
void *output_plugin_private;
/*
* Private data pointer for the data writer.
*/
void *output_writer_private;
/*
* State for writing output.
*/
bool accept_writes;
bool prepared_write;
XLogRecPtr write_location;
TransactionId write_xid;
} LogicalDecodingContext;
extern void CheckLogicalDecodingRequirements(void);
extern LogicalDecodingContext *CreateInitDecodingContext(char *plugin,
List *output_plugin_options,
XLogPageReadCB read_page,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terPrepareWrite prepare_write,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ite do_write);
extern LogicalDecodingContext *CreateDecodingContext(
XLogRecPtr start_lsn,
List *output_plugin_options,
XLogPageReadCB read_page,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terPrepareWrite prepare_write,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ite do_write);
extern void DecodingContextFindStartpoint(LogicalDecodingContext *ctx);
extern bool DecodingContextReady(LogicalDecodingContext *ctx);
extern void FreeDecodingContext(LogicalDecodingContext *ctx);
extern LogicalDecodingContext *CreateCopyDecodingContext(
List *output_plugin_options,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terPrepareWrite prepare_write,
LogicalOutputPluginWriterWrite do_write);
extern List *DecodingContextGetTableList(LogicalDecodingContext *ctx);
extern void LogicalIncreaseXminForSlot(XLogRecPtr lsn, TransactionId xmin);
extern void LogicalIncreaseRestartDecodingForSlot(XLogRecPtr current_lsn,
XLogRecPtr restart_lsn);
extern void LogicalConfirmReceivedLocation(XLogRecPtr lsn);
extern void LagTrackerWrite(XLogRecPtr lsn, TimestampTz local_flush_time);
extern bool filter_by_origin_cb_wrapper(LogicalDecodingContext *ctx, RepOriginId origin_id);
#endif
